Output 53a4a3c02184f3124f60e649f093dfdea8402690653351f81e767dd81e52c0fc:1

value
75977862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5c742025326305e7b7fc31cba255c14e923fa9 OP_EQUAL
address
3HaxFiFeicvCrrskTUSjU9HYjpN6kJoKW9
transaction
53a4a3c02184f3124f60e649f093dfdea8402690653351f81e767dd81e52c0fc
spent
true